Great Britain. North American Boundary Commission (creator)
1861
Zenith telescope and observatory tent, Yahk River station. Captain Darrah and assistant (i.e. Capt. Haig.)
[Northwest Boundary Survey / British North American Boundary Commission]

Albumen print
26 x 35 cm (mount)
 
Bancroft Library, University of California Berkeley
Local Call Number: BANC PIC 1963.040:19--AX, Persistent link
 
Title from caption on Royal Engineers' copy, as reproduced by John Falconer in Photograph and the Royal Engineers (The Photographic Collection 2:3, p. 43) Identified by note on Library of Congress copy: Captain Charles J. Darrah, R.E., seated in tent, and Captain Robert W. Haig, R.A. of the British North American Boundary Commission posed at an astronomical observation tent with theodolite, during the marking of the boundary line between Canada and the United States. Box at right marked "Capt. Darrah, R.E., No. 2"
